LBBG 2cy, August 15 2003, Westkapelle, the Netherlands. A 2cy LBBG, with an average moult gap in the primaries. P6 is fully grown and P9-P10 are still juvenile. (In the background, another 2cy LBBG with P7/P10). In the wing-coverts, the last phase involves the central greater coverts and lesser coverts in the carpal edge. In the ordinary moult sequence, LBBG finish with about greater coverts #7-8 and the outermost lesser coverts in the upper row. As can be seen in the image, the those coverts have been replaced. However, it's obvious that several inner coverts were moulted much longer ago, in the post-juvenile moult on the wintering grounds. Greater covert #4 and median coverts #1-4 are very bleached and abraded at the fringes. This individual is currently replacing those older feathers, and inner greater coverts #1-2 are very fresh, most probably third generation. |
